Compressive Sensing and Denoising of Images using the Ramanujan Fourier Transform
Introduction
The Ramanujan Sums were first proposed by Srinivasan Ramanujan in 1918, and have become exceedingly popular in the fields of signal processing,time-frequency analysis and shape recognition. The sums are by nature, orthogonal. This results in them offering excellent conservation of energy, which is a property shared by Fourier Transform as well.
